Stewart, looking at your grow conditions, I'm guessing difference in strain must be a key factor in the differences in your yields. I'm skeptical that different brands of nutes could lead to such vast differences alone. Possibly contribute, yes, but not the key factor I don't think. Strains though, well we all know how different they can be. We all want that mother of all mothers and some of us find them from time to time and when we do, we do our best to hold on to them.

Many good responses on this forum and others. I met a local grower now, (off the internet, scary s***), also got allot more strains / seeds now, but they take time.

 

Going again now with same strain chronic. Have learnt allot about pruning and perpetual harvest from my new friend, who also has a fair few strains I will be grateful to leverage.

 

Only thing I'm changing immediately is pruning. Going to focus on 4-5 arms per plant, and because of all the extra pruning I think I will end up doubling the number of plants and amount of medium, probably also stagger the harvests and take clones off clones instead of off mothers.

 

Anyways... I won't know initial results until December.
